I have used you for years. You make changes in how you process items and do not alert us...even with a footnote. An example is in the area of IRA Distributions and how RMDs are accounted for in TT. This year, for the first time it was very important to enter ONLY the amount for an RMD for EACH 1099 that you received...not a larger number that might include accounts in another Vendor/Acct. for which you DID NOT receive a 1099. If you put in too much, then you got bounced into a 52xx form that generated additonal taxes (about $18K in my case). I had to figure it out on my own. Not good.

Last year's (2023) version of TurboTax Deluxe was much better. The Interview questions were more detailed. In this year's version (2024) it just asks for a lump sum of Business Income and Expenses by category, rather than the components of each Business Expense. I ended up filling in the details on the individual forms and worksheets. For example, in years past I could break out non-1099 income by source (Cash, Venmo, Zelle, ApplePay). This year's version just asks for a lump sum of non-1099 income.

I have been using TurboTax for years. I absolutely HATE what you did with the Investment Section. It was so much easier before when you could just add a new 1099-INT or 1099-DIV without going thru 3 separate screens to choose type, no I don't want to import, etc. Makes it way more difficult than it needs to be when you want to enter things yourself.
